[Biodiesel](https://www.google.com/search?kgmid=/m/0cqd_rb) is a road and off road legal option to fossil/mineral diesel and red diesel. It has a lot of the attributes of normal mineral diesel, however is typically made from [veggie oils](https://www.marketscreener.com/quote/stock/MISSION-NEWENERGY-LIMITED-178469/company/).
+
Running any diesel engine on veggie oil is not a new principle. The [initial diesel](https://forest500.org/rankings/companies/mission-newenergy-limited) engine first shown in 1895 by Rudolph Diesel was created to run on vegetable oil.[Biodiesel](https://www.proactiveinvestors.com.au/ASX:MBT/Mission-NewEnergy-Ltd) has been available for many years as a mainstream fuel in the significant vehicle manufacturing countries such as Germany, the USA and across Europe.

Kinds Of Vegetable Fuel
+
There are 3 [choices](https://pitchbook.com/profiles/company/51278-86) to think about when utilizing vegetable oil, however we would just suggest alternative 3 - home [produced biodiesel](https://www.bloomberg.com/profile/company/MNELF:US).
+
[Straight Vegetable](https://pitchbook.com/profiles/company/51278-86) Oil
+
Vegetable oil is around 5 times more thick or thicker than [routine diesel](https://www.proactiveinvestors.co.uk/companies/news/159352/mission-newenergy-debt-free-focused-on-biofuel-joint-venture-60797.html). A diesel motor would need to be modified to handle this [increased viscosity](https://www.google.com/search?kgmid=/m/0cqd_rb) to make sure the oil flows easily through the fuel system and into the combustion chamber.
+
This can be accomplished either by preheating and so [thinning](https://www.zonebourse.com/cours/action/MISSION-NEWENERGY-LIMITED-8557641/) the oil before it gets in the injectors, or by setting up a [double tank](https://www.sec.gov/Archives/edgar/data/1463471/000165495419013063/R31.htm) system where the car is worked on [typical diesel](https://www.proactiveinvestors.com.au/ASX:MBT/Mission-NewEnergy-Ltd) till warm and after that switched to biodiesel.
+
Another issue can be that oil has different chemical residential or commercial properties and combustion characteristics from the fuel that the majority of diesel engines are [developed](https://www.abnnewswire.net/companies/en/31347/%E0%B8%9A%E0%B8%A3%E0%B8%B4%E0%B8%A9%E0%B8%B1%E0%B8%97-Mission-NewEnergy-%E0%B8%88%E0%B8%B3%E0%B8%81%E0%B8%B1%E0%B8%94.html/4) to use. In newer cars and trucks with exact tuning [systems](https://www.zonebourse.com/cours/action/MISSION-NEWENERGY-LIMITED-8557641/) this can cause issues. In addition to this there is the cost of the conversion and guarantee issues to think about.
+
Blending
+
Vegetable oil can be combined with other fuels or solvents to decrease its viscosity.
+
When mixing grease with forecourt diesel this need to be restricted to 20% oil to 80% diesel.
+
This method is not an excellent environmental option as it still [involves utilizing](https://pitchbook.com/profiles/company/51278-86) a fossil based fuel.
+
Some individuals have actually experimented with solvents such as white spirit or paint thinner. This is not recommended because efficiency and the long-term impact on engine wear are both unidentified amounts.
